Ford's are notorious for crappy door panels. The rattling is coming from the hard plastics on the handle.
My Ford fusion did this. I took the panel off and put foam tape along any seam that touched the plastics bits and 100% of the noise disappeared. The bronco is next when I get some free time.

Got the BS back a week ago from Star Ford of Glendale. They replaced the torque converter and the shuttering is gone. Glad it was resolved before the power train warranty was up. Towed a trailer from LA to Palm springs immediately after, and been driving it for a week and no more issues.
I've got my '22 BS Outer banks at Star Ford in Glendale CA currently for the shudder problem. They told me it was the Torque Converter almost immediately and ordered a new one. The problem started at 56,000 miles. I should get it back next week and I'll keep u guys posted.
